Understanding Barriers: Maryland's Revolutionary War Site Preservation

Maryland's Revolutionary War sites are crucial not only for their historical significance but also for the educational opportunities they present to communities. However, many of these sites face challenges such as funding shortages, lack of awareness, and the need for ongoing maintenance. Eligible applicants for preservation grants include local historical societies, nonprofit organizations, and educational institutions dedicated to restoring and maintaining these important landmarks.

The primary barriers faced by these organizations include limited financial resources and difficulties in mobilizing community support for restoration efforts. Many historical sites require substantial investments to restore and maintain, yet local entities often lack the means to secure necessary funding, making grant support essential for their survival. Applicants are encouraged to collaborate with local educational institutions to develop programs that increase awareness and engagement with the history of these sites.

To apply for funding, organizations must provide a clear outline of their proposed plans, detailing how they will engage the community in preservation efforts. This includes specifications on partnerships with local schools, historical societies, or museum initiatives aimed at enhancing visitor experience and education around these Revolutionary War sites. Measurable outcomes should be identified, such as visitor attendance rates or community engagement metrics, to assess the effectiveness of the programs initiated.

Given Maryland’s unique geography and historical legacy, proposals should emphasize themes related to local significance, such as the contributions of Marylanders to the Revolutionary War. Incorporating local stories or figures into restoration projects will help create a connective narrative that resonates within the community. This contextual approach distinguishes Maryland’s application process from neighboring states, potentially drawing more attention from grant reviewers by emphasizing community-specific histories and the importance of preserving them for future generations.
